Recommended Cash Offer for APR Energy plc ("APR Energy")
By
Apple Bidco Limited ("Bidco") an entity jointly controlled by Fairfax Financial Holdings Limited
("Fairfax"), ACON Equity Management, LLC ("ACON") and Albright Capital Management LLC
("ACM") (together the "Joint Bidders")
Notification of Acquisition and Disposal of Major Proportion of Voting Rights, and Transactions by Persons Discharging Managerial Responsibilities
APR Energy announces that, as a result of the recommended cash offer for APR Energy being declared unconditional in all respects by Bidco on 5 January 2016, it has received the following notifications from Bidco, JCLA Cayman Limited and John Campion and Laurence Anderson, respectively:
· from Bidco pursuant to DTR 5.1.2 and DTR 5.8, notifying APR Energy that it has acquired 44,400,262 ordinary shares of APR Energy carrying 47.1% of the total voting rights;
· from JCLA Cayman Limited pursuant to DTR 5.1.2 and DTR 5.8, notifying APR Energy that it has disposed of 2,429,512 ordinary shares of APR Energy, taking its holding of the total voting rights from 7.4% to 4.8%; and
· from John Campion and Laurence Anderson pursuant to DTR 3.1.2, notifying APR Energy of the above disposal of ordinary shares of APR Energy by JCLA Cayman Limited, a connected person of each of them.
